#57a877 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#57a877 is composed of 34.1% red, 65.9%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.2%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 143.7 degrees, a saturation of 31.8% and a lightness of 50%. #57a877 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effee with #005100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#57a877

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070d09 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#57a877

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e817f is the less saturated color, while #09f667 is the most saturated one.
